Passmark

Passmark CPU Mark is a widespread benchmark, consisting of 8 different types of workload, including integer and floating point math, extended instructions, compression, encryption and physics calculation. There is also one separate single-threaded scenario measuring single-core performance.

FX-4100 2610
i7-11800H 20470
+684%

Pros & cons summary


Performance score 1.69 13.27
Recency 12 October 2011 11 May 2021
Physical cores 4 8
Threads 4 16
Chip lithography 32 nm 10 nm
Power consumption (TDP) 95 Watt 45 Watt

i7-11800H has a 685.2% higher aggregate performance score, an age advantage of 9 years, 100% more physical cores and 300% more threads, a 220% more advanced lithography process, and 111.1% lower power consumption.

The Core i7-11800H is our recommended choice as it beats the FX-4100 in performance tests.

Note that FX-4100 is a desktop processor while Core i7-11800H is a notebook one.
